Name : George Gauge
Origin : Dogville
Age : 30
Built : tall and athletic
Occupation : Police Officer
Music : Crooners-like: Barry White, Tom Waits, Michael Bublé, Marvin Gaye and, of course, Céline Dion
Car : A blue SUV
Hobbies : sports, especially hockey
Personality : Obsessive : energetic, emotional, aggressive when under pressure.
Favourite Dish : Gauge family pot-pie
Political orientation: « Yes, I voted for the one that promised to hire more officers. If we have twice as many policemen as we have today, no one would dare to commit any vandalism. And if we have three times more, no one would even think about committing vandalism without being assaulted by an atrocious instinctive fear that would deprive them of their sleep for many years of insidious psychic torment!”
George has been Butch’s best friend since childhood and is now his neighbour. While Butch tries to conceal his (dysfunctional) countryside origins, George is very proud of his rural roots. George’ jock appearance hides a denied homosexuality. He’s a man divided between two impulses: a libertarian tendency, related to his sexuality, and a distrustful and uptight frame of mind, derived from his job as a police officer (or, rather, from the harsh way he fulfils this job). The latter trait is the dominant one, imprisoning him into an obsession with maintaining the order (or, at least, with what he believes ‘order’ is). He’s also the only main character that shows authentic altruism, which is usually manifested in an awkward, unsolicited and physically hurtful way towards whom it is directed at (usually Butch).
